Latest Patents

Among his notable patents is a revolutionary method and apparatus for cooling a rotor assembly. This invention outlines a method for efficiently cooling the rotor winding end turns of a rotor assembly by directing a fluid coolant flow to a coil support assembly. By utilizing a first coolant distribution ring and a coil support disc, the invention ensures effective radial and axial flow to the rotor winding end turns. Further advancements include expelling the fluid coolant flow to a set of stator windings and cooling the rotor core, enhancing the overall efficiency of rotor assemblies in various applications.
